HLAL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2020 in Review
4 of the 4,539 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Wahed FTSE USA Shariah ETF (HLAL) for Q1 2020, worth a combined $372K — down 79% from $1.77M a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 3 funds closed out of HLAL and 1 opened new positions — a net loss of 2 holders — while 1 trimmed existing stakes and 2 added.
The largest buyer was Tower Research Capital (TRC), adding an estimated $11.4K. The largest seller was Azzad Asset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$882K sold.
